139.217.96.19 IP Address SummaryIP Address Location Information for 139.217.96.19 City: BeijingState: BeijingCountry: ChinaPostal Code: 100006Time Zone: +08:00Host Info for 139.217.96.19 ISP: Shanghai Blue Cloud Technology Co. LtdDomain: 21vbluecloud.comNetwork Speed: T1Proxy Information for 139.217.96.19 Known Proxy: yesProxy Type: DCH139.217.95.131/32 139.217.95.132/30 139.217.95.136/29 139.217.95.144/28 139.217.95.160/27 139.217.95.192/26 139.217.96.0/27 139.217.96.32/28 139.217.96.48/30 139.217.96.52/31 ASN Information for 139.217.96.19 ASN: 58593Organization: Shanghai Blue Cloud Technology Co. LtdASN IP Range: 139.217.0.0/16Copy All IP ResultsPrint All IP Results